Torres falls late after ribbon cutting

Wendy Alexander/The Madera Tribune

Torres’ Amani Sua outruns the Washington Union defense during a 66-yard touchdown run in Friday’s loss. Sua rushed for three touchdowns and 175 yards in the loss.

 

The Matilda Torres Toros tied the score against the Washington Union Panthers, but two unanswered touchdowns led the Panthers to a 35-21 victory Friday in the Toros Stadium.


The Toros officially cut the ribbon on the new stadium earlier in the day and showcased the masterpiece before a television audience. They gave them a show and were close to claiming their first victory of the season.


In the end, the Toros could not contain the explosive Panthers in the loss while the Toros couldn’t capitalize on their opportunities.
